2019 Cantine Luciani Brunello di Montalcino Riserva

Cantine Luciani has farmed the eastern slope of the Montalcino hill since 1888, an area of Tuscany with a long-standing reputation for producing some of Brunello's most structured, age-worthy wines. The estate spans more than 50 hectares, and every step, from trellising system to grape selection at harvest, is managed to balance yield against concentration, with Riserva bottlings made only in the estate's most favorable vintages.

This Riserva is 100% Sangiovese, selected from the estate's best parcels and fermented naturally before at least four years in barrel, considerably longer than the DOCG's baseline requirement. A further year or more of bottle aging follows before release, giving the wine time to fold its ripe fruit, leather, and spice into a single, seamless whole.

How To Serve It

  • Serve at 68°F, noticeably warmer than most reds, per the estate's own recommendation.
  • Open at least two hours before serving, or decant for 1-2 hours, to let the wine's tannins soften.
  • Pour into Burgundy stems.
  • Pair with braised short ribs, wild boar ragù, or a long-cooked game stew.
